У цьому короткому посібнику описано, як змінити пароль PDF за допомогою Python. Він містить набір кроків, які необхідно виконати для досягнення цієї вимоги, разом із прикладом коду, що демонструє як змінити пароль PDF за допомогою Python. Ви отримаєте можливість знову встановити пароль власника та користувача, використовуючи існуючий пароль.
Кроки для зміни пароля PDF за допомогою Python
- Встановіть середовище для використовуйте Aspose.PDF для Python через .NET, щоб змінити пароль
- Створіть об’єкт класу PdfFileInfo, щоб перевірити стан шифрування цільового PDF-файлу
- Перевірте, чи цільовий PDF-файл зашифровано, виконайте наведені нижче дії
- Створіть об’єкт класу PdfFileSecurity
- Викличте метод bind_pdf(), щоб зв’язати цільовий файл PDF
- Викличте метод change_password(), використовуючи поточний пароль власника, новий пароль користувача та пароль власника
- Збережіть отриманий PDF-файл із новими паролями
Ці кроки охоплюють процес як змінити пароль PDF за допомогою Python. По-перше, нам потрібно перевірити, чи файл зашифрований чи ні через пароль, для якого ми використовуємо об’єкт класу PdfFileInfo. Після підтвердження шифрування об’єкт класу PdfFileSecurity використовується для прив’язки та зміни пароля.
Код для зміни пароля PDF за допомогою Python
Цей код демонструє процес як змінити пароль PDF-файлу за допомогою Python. Він використовує об’єкт класу PdfFileInfo у просторі імен pdf.facades, який має властивість is_encypted для перевірки стану шифрування цільового файлу PDF. На останніх етапах клас PdfFileSecurity використовується для зв’язування та зміни пароля, де в першу чергу потрібен існуючий пароль власника, а потім новий пароль користувача, новий пароль власника, вихідний привілей DocumentPrivilege як друк і розмір ключа шифрування.
Ця стаття навчила нас як змінити пароль для PDF за допомогою Python. Якщо ви хочете дізнатися, як створити PDF-файл, перегляньте статтю як створити PDF на Python.